WebFeb 1, 2024 · The right to one’s medical information can be interpreted as a basic human right, as exemplified by the 1997 European Convention on Human Rights and Biomedicine: “Everyone is entitled to know any information collected about his or her health.” 42 As with all bioethical principles, however, truth telling must be placed in context.
